Sprinkler System Water Removal Cost in Highlands, NC

The cost of Sprinkler System Water Removal in Highlands, NC can vary greatly dep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on your specific situation. Keep in mind that these are just estimates, and actual costs may vary.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ction (small area) $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Water Extraction (medium area) $2,500 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, complexity of issue
Water Drying and Dehumidification (small area) $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Water Drying and Dehumidification (medium area) $3,000 – $6,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, complexity of issue
Final Inspection and Certification $200 – $500 Complexity of issue, size of affected area
More Services (e.g., mold remediation, plumbing repairs) $500 – $2,000 Nature of more services, complexity of issue

Please note that these est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a customized estimate based on the actual conditions of your property.

Common Questions About Sprinkler System Water Removal

Q: What causes water damage from a sprinkler system?

A: Typically, water damage from a sprinkler system occurs due to malfunctioning sprinkler heads clogged pipes or aging infrastructure. Our team can help diagnose and fix these issues to prevent further damage.
